Product Description:
The MAC090B-0-JD-1-B/130-B-0-I01000/S003 is an AC servo motor built by Bosch Rexroth Indramat for the MAC AC Servo Motors series. Intended for analog drive systems, this motor converts electrical energy into controlled rotary motion for positioning, conveyor, and tooling axes within industrial automation cells. It works with an external drive controller that regulates phase current so commanded motion profiles are tracked with minimal error. This arrangement makes the motor suitable for applications that need repeatable speed control and accurate shaft positioning during continuous machine cycles.
During operation, the unit reaches a nominal speed of 3000 rpm, which suits general industrial motion tasks that require a broad working speed range. Under locked-rotor conditions, it can sustain a stall torque of 6.7 Nm while drawing a stall current of 18.2 A. Short acceleration bursts are supported by a peak pulse current of 137 A, which helps the motor respond quickly during indexing moves. The electromagnetic conversion is characterized by a torque constant of 0.41 Nm/A, so output torque changes in proportion to commanded current. Copper loss and thermal rise are also affected by the winding resistance, which should be considered when the drive is tuned for stable response.
Mechanical integration is aided by a centering diameter of 130 mm and a shaft ground to Ø24 k6, and a shaft seal is fitted at the output end to help limit ingress. The motor mass is 18 kg, and the rotor inertia supports predictable response when matched to the driven load. The enclosure has an IP65 rating, and cooling is handled by natural convection, so no external blower is required. Feedback is provided by an incremental encoder, and power is routed through a connector on side B for straightforward cable routing. Because the motor does not include a blocking brake, static holding must be provided externally. The winding inductance is 2.0 mH, and the thermal time constant is 60 min.
